We are seeing that Draco is building when there are no new changes to the
project codebase.  We are using VSS for our repository.  In the Draco report, I
see that Draco thinks there are modifications to a blank file and blank
directory.  The revision continues to increment with each bogus build that is
performed.  The operation is recognized as "Other".  For example:

Modifications Since Last Build
Date:   2003-03-06T02:54:00.0000000-06:00       
User:   Aaron   
Comment:                

File    Directory       Rev.    Op.     
                Version 77      Other   


What is this and why is it detected as a change?  How do we keep Draco from
building when this is the only change it detects?
